UPSC Final Marks 2025 Release: The Union Public Service Commission (UPSC) has officially released the cut-off marks for the various stages of the Civil Services Examination (CSE) 2025, including the preliminary examination, the main examination, and the final stage after the personality test. The cut-off scores determine the minimum marks required for candidates to advance to each stage of the highly competitive recruitment process.

For the UPSC CSE 2025 preliminary examination, the cut-off marks for General Studies (GS) Paper 1 for General category candidates is 92.66. For other categories, the cut-off marks are 89.34 for the Economically Weaker Section (EWS), 92.00 for Other Backward Classes (OBC), 84.00 for Scheduled Castes (SC), and 82.66 for Scheduled Tribes (ST). UPSC CSE 2025 Top 10 Candidates: Detailed Marks Overview:

Final and personality test marks of top rankers with total scores and ranks.

Roll No Name Mains Total Interview Marks Final Marks Rank
1131589    Anuj Agnihotri 867 204 1071 1
4000040 Rajeshwari Suve M 865 202 1067 2
3512521 Akansh Dhull 864 193 1057 3
0834732 Raghav Jhunjhunwala 847 195 1042 4
0409847 Ishan Bhatnagar 823 215 1038 5
6410067 Zinnia Aurora 822 215 1037 6
0818306 A R Rajah Mohaideen 834 201 1035 7
0843487 Pakshal Secretry 837 198 1035 8
0831647 Astha Jain 835 198 1033 9
1523945 Ujjwal Priyank 846 187 1033 10
 
The results of the UPSC Civil Services Examination 2025 were declared on March 6, in which 958 candidates were recommended for appointment to prestigious services like the Indian Administrative Service (IAS), Indian Police Service (IPS), Indian Foreign Service (IFS), and other central services.
